Domestic colon cancer patients return to work on average 1.1 months after surgery, Kyoto University investigates

 Yusuke Fujita of the Kyoto University Graduate School of Medicine has found that colon cancer patients in Japan return to work in an average of 1.1 months after undergoing surgery.

Associate Professor Mayuko Yamashita of Kyoto University receives international award in mathematics for algebraic topology research

 Associate Professor Mayuko Yamashita (27) of the Graduate School of Science, Kyoto University, will receive the 2024 Breakthrough Prize, which will be given to outstanding young female mathematicians.
